Dual Document Production Associate, Sr./Creative Designer - Sun - Thurs 1pm-10pm

RR Donnelley, through its subsidiary Williams Lea, is a global business support services company with a rich history of over 200 years. They are seeking a Hybrid Dual Document Production Associate, Sr./Creative Designer to provide document production and graphic design services for clients in their Wheeling, WV office.

Marketing & Advertising

Responsibilities

Perform document production and graphic design work according to established policies and procedures
Thoroughly assess job request, identify correct process needed to produce documents and ensure appropriate completion throughout task lifecycle
Exercise independent judgment & use established procedures, standards and formats to edit, proofread, convert, create, transcribe or otherwise complete document production and graphic design requests to client satisfaction
Demonstrate intermediate to advanced use of equipment/technology/software and hardware necessary to perform job functions
Assist with coordination of document production services, preparation, intake, and workflow within team
Troubleshoot more complex software or hardware problems
Utilize appropriate logs and/or tracking software for all assigned work
Meet contracted deadlines for accepting, completing, and delivering all work
Communicate with peers, supervisor or client on job or deadline issues
Help foster a proactive environment of continuous service enhancement and relationship building with the client
Handle sensitive and/or confidential documents and information
Perform Quality Assurance on work of others
Train more junior staff members
Assist peer teams with proofreading, design or other document production and preparation, as needed
Complete other tasks and assignments as assigned by management
Interact with clients in person, over the phone or electronically
Adhere to Williams Lea policies in addition to client site policies
Use equipment and supplies in a cost-efficient manner
